Web9 de nov. de 2003 · Kitchen tongs are tools used for picking up or manipulating food or food related objects. They consist of two arms (each one is a “tong”) joined usually at the end, sometimes in the middle. There will usually be a handle or handles at one end. The handles are used to press the two tongs together in order to create enough pressure … Tongs are a type of tool used to grip and lift objects instead of holding them directly with hands. There are many forms of tongs adapted to their specific use. The first pair of tongs belongs to the Egyptians. Tongs likely started off as basic wooden tongs and then over time progressed to bronze bars as early as 3000BC. Over time they progressed to what we now know as modern-day ton…

Arguably the most widely used and versatile type, utility tongs are suitable for flipping or turning foods during cooking, removing cooked foods from boiling water and handling hot foods from the oven or grill. Most often, these tongs are made of metal, stainless steel or plastic with a scalloped tip for better grip. iontophoresis settings
